Heads up: if the Lintrock baseline file in the Quarrow repo drifts from main, CI fails with a "stale baseline" error even when the code is fine. Quick fix is to regenerate the baseline on a clean checkout and re-push. If a customer build is blocked, confirm the failing run matches the token below before escalating.

build token for yadug-yagag: htk21_c863c33eb8b82c0c9c152

**Q: Why do some uploaded text files in Textgarden come out as mojibake?**

A: Our sniffer guesses encoding from the first 4KB, and short Latin-2 files often get misread as Windows-1252. The fix shipping in 3.9 forces a full-file scan. If you need to re-run detection on the quarantined batch before release, unlock the reprocessing queue first — its recovery passphrase is right below.

strongbox words: oliael-gilax-lamael

Subject: Rounding drift in currency conversion — Quillpay 3.9

Team, customers converting between low-denomination currencies may see totals off by one minor unit due to mid-pipeline truncation instead of banker's rounding. A fix ships tonight; until then, advise customers that invoices will be auto-corrected. When escalating tickets, please quote the build token shown below.

session token of kahog-bahif = htk9_f63daec35